WebOrlowski Scale for paediatric drowning and near drowning. • Age <3y • Submersion >5min • CPR delayed >10min after rescue • Coma on arrival in ED • pH<7.10 on arrival in ED If 1 or 2 criteria are present, then 90% achieve a good recovery If 3 or more criteria are present, only 5% recover. WebThe prominent characteristics of pediatric submersion were male (74%), age below three years (64%), summer season (45%) and fishpool (60%). The favorable prognostic factors were a body temperature greater than thirty-five centigrade, detectable heart beat and respiration on arrival, Orlowski score below two and PSI below seven. WebOrlowski scale the scale used to measure the likelihood that the pt would survive neurologically intact after a submersion components of this scale: pt is 3 yrs or older pt was submerged for greater than 5 min resuscitation did not begin for more than 10 min after rescue pt is comatose on delivery to ED pt's arterial blood is very acidic
WebMay 12, 2010 · The maximum submersion period before irreversible damage occurs is uncertain but probably usually 3-5 min. There have been reported cases of prolonged submersion (10-40 min) with complete recovery especially of children in cold water.
